Title of article :
The convergence property of ishikawa iteration schemes in noncompact subsets of hilbert spaces and its applications to complementarity theory

Abstract :
In this paper, we prove a theorem of convergence of Ishikawa iteration schemes in Hilbert spaces for nonexpansive and completely continuous mapping with at least one fixed point. Then, we apply this theorem to solve some nonlinear complementarity problems defined by a completely continuous field ƒ and a closed pointed convex cone in K in a special Hilbert space H.
